Reiki is an up and coming alternative holistic treatment that helps put you backon the road to health. It is a simple, yet profound system of natural healing where the healer’s hands are placed on the fully clothed person to invite healing. Universal energy is channeled through the hands of the healer to the affected areas and very often the condition is lessened or healed. It works on all 4 levels of the body: physical, mental, emotional and spiritual.

The person who has Reiki treatments done to them only has to sit or lie down, fully clothed, and the practitioner puts his or her hands on the energy centers of the body called (chakras). If there are complaints, special attention is given to those areas of the body. The person does not have to believe in Reiki or have any particular religious beliefs, but just to be open to the possibility that healing can occur.

Reiki as a Medical Intervention
Reiki therapy is safe and non-invasive. It is proving useful in hospices, nursing homes, emergency rooms, operating rooms, organ transplantation care units, pediatric, neonatal and OB/GYN units; facilitating relaxation and recovery and decreasing anxiety and pain; it can be a helpful addition to conventional therapy for HIV/AIDS and cancer patients.
According to Pamela Miles of Reikiinmedicine.org, Reiki has no known medical contraindications and safely supports any medical intervention without interference because Reiki operates at a very subtle level. Pharmaceutical medication and surgery are directed at specific targets within the body (tumor cells, invading pathogens, blocked vessels, specific receptors or metabolic pathways).
In contrast, Reiki does not attack disease, it balances the person experiencing the disease. When an invasive medical intervention is necessary, such as surgery or medications that have side effects, Reiki helps the body rebalance so that it can heal more efficiently.
People using Reiki during chemotherapy, for example, report fewer and lighter side effects of treatment, and greater emotional equilibrium than when they received chemo without Reiki. As has already been demonstrated for acupuncture and some
mind/body interventions, Reiki may help support the body's ongoing function as it undergoes chemotherapy. Many patients feel it is worthwhile to either learn Reiki or receive treatment simply because it helps them feel better.
